The Mid-Atlantic Pagan Alliance (MPA), founded in June 1999 by Robin Albright and Marc Wicoff, was primarily a social organization, dedicated to bringing people of alternative religious paths together in social settings; with an emphasis on the Pagan/Witch/Wiccan/Druid Mid-Atlantic States subcultures. By doing so the MPA helped to cultivate the Pagan community, especially in the New Jersey area.
An unfortunate chain of events[clarification needed] forced the group to disband in early 2008. The primary founders, and Core members of the organization have continued to help foster community in the area.
